Comments/Problems:
Note: uname -a run from shell in debian-installer; lspci and fdisk -l
run from Fedora Core 1 currently installed on the laptop.
After creating file systems, the main screen gave the error (retyped
from screen, hopefully without typos):
[!!] Install the base system
Debootstrap Error
Invalid Release file, no entry for main/binary-i386/Packages.
<Continue>
After continuing:
[!!] Install the base system
Failed to install the base system
The base system installation into /target/ failed.
Please check /target/var/log/debootstrap.log and
/target/var/log/debootstrap.err.log for details.
<Continue>
Hit Alt-F2, ENTER to get shell
Both above mentioned files exist and are zero length. I had no
problems manually creating files in that directory; there is plenty of
disk space as the mounts and file system creation succeeded.
This is my first attempt at installing Debian for over three years, so
I don't know what to expect, but I do realize that I'm grabbing a test
image with Debian Installer hopefully days before beta 2 is released,
and that the images I've grabbed are not known to be good.
/cdrom/dists/sarge/Release contains an entry for
main/binary-i386/Packages whose size and checksum match the actual
main/binary-i386/Packages file on the DVD. main/binary-i386/Release
contains the following contents:
Archive: testing
Component: main
Origin: Debian
Label: Debian
Architecture: i386
Hit Alt-F3; last line shows successful mounting of /boot
Hit Alt-F4; last line shows starting console on /dev/vc/2, line before
that is WARNING **: Unable to set title for debootstrap-udeb. Before
that are several DEBUG lines. Most indicate menu item selected or
configuring something with status 0. Exceptions:
DEBUG: configure base-installer, status: 2
DEBUG: configure-debootstrap-udeb, status: 2
I hope I've provided all required information. I'll try again after
Beta 2 of debian-installer is released, or I'll install woody and
upgrade.

I've been informed that this is a busybux problem which was reported
in bug 224676 and has been fixed. I am therefore closing this bug.
